若小数部分位数超过了说明的小数位宽度,则按说明的宽度以四舍五入输出。 (2)浮点数表示字符或整型量的输出格式,如%6.9s 和%6.9d 如果用浮点数表示字符或整型量的输出格式,小数点后的数字代表最大宽度,小数点前的数字代表最小宽度。若大于最大宽度,则最大宽度以后的内容将被删除。 比如: %6.9s 表示显示一个...
这是ptintf()的格式。其他格式输出符如下图:扩展资料:printf函数用法:F|N|h|l 正文 1 %e是按指数的形式输出,比如 4.22e5e表示10的N次方,5.2 长度为5,小数点精确度为2,这个本身和%e没有关系,C语言的输出就是标准就这样。详细点的说明就是 %m.ne 指定输出的数值共占m位,其中有n位小数。若数值...
(9)g(或G)格式符,用来输出实数,它根据数值的大小,自动选f格式或e格式(选择输出时占宽度较小的一种)。 3.说明 (1)除了X、E、G(用大写字母表示)外,其他格式字符必须用小写字母; (2)“格式控制”字符串内可以包含转义字符; (3)如果想输出字符“%”,则应该在“格式控制”字符串中用连续两个%表示,如: p...
很明显,这样是错误的,也就是说,我们要按照空格间隔的方式输入字符的话,就必须在 scanf 里使用相应的非格式控制符模式,如:scanf (” %c %c %c ", &a, &b, &c); 如果格式控制串中有非格式字符则输入时也要输入该非格式字符。例如: scanf (" %d,%d,%d",&a, &b, &c) ; 其中用非格式符 “ ,...
在C 语言中,使用 %d 格式符来输入输出整型数据,%f 格式符是用于输入输出浮点数的格式符。 常用的格式符有: %d:用于输入输出整型数据 %f:用于输入输出浮点数的格式符 %c:用于输入输出字符的格式符 %s:用于输入输出字符串的格式符 综上所述,题目描述错误,选F。 格式符是 C 语言中的一种用于控制输入输出格式的...
本题中,变量x的类型为float,即单精度浮点数类型,其在内存中占用4个字节。在输出时,如果使用%d格式符,会将float类型的数据转换[1]为整数进行输出,因为%d格式符只适用于整型数据;如果使用%x格式符,会将float类型的数据转换为十六进制[2]整数进行输出;如果使用%c格式符,会将float类型的数据转换为对应的ASCII码字符...
%lu:用于输出无符号长整型。 %lld或%I64d:用于输出有符号长长整型。 %llu或%I64u:用于输出无符号长长整型。 %Lf:用于输出长双精度浮点数。 %%格式控制符:用来输出百分号%,在输出时需要使用两个百分号连在一起。 格式修饰符: -:左对齐。 +:输出符号(正数前面加上“+”)。
在实际应用中,%e格式输出符通常用于以科学计数法输出浮点数,其形式为aEb,其中a是小数部分,b是指数部分。通过这种方式,可以方便地表示非常大或非常小的数值。例如,输出123456789.0可以表示为1.23456789E08。这在处理大量数据或需要精确表示数值时非常有用。值得注意的是,虽然在你的例子中没有出现,但...
C语言输入输出格式符 printf函数(格式输出函数) 1.一般格式 printf(格式控制,输出表列) 例如:printf("i=%d,ch=%c\n",i,ch); 说明: (1)“格式控制”是用双撇号括起来的字符串,也称“转换控制字符串”,它包括两种信息: ①格式说明:由“%”和格式字符组成,它的作用是将输出的数据转换为指定的格式输出。
在C语言中,输入输出格式符是用于控制数据的输入和输出格式的重要工具。以下是全网最全的C语言输入输出格式符整理:输入格式符: %d:用于输入十进制整数。 %u:用于输入无符号十进制整数。 %x 或 %X:用于输入无符号十六进制整数。 %o:用于输入无符号八进制整数。 %f:用于输入浮点数。 %lf:用于输入...